@import url('https://fonts.googleapis.com/css?family=Kristi|Raleway:200,200i,300,400,500,500i');*{margin:0;padding:0}body{background:#636466;color:#231f20;font:200 10px 'Raleway',sans-serif}a{outline:0;text-decoration:none}a:active{background:0}img{border:0}strong{font-weight:500}.nav-ul a,.nav-ul div>span,.services button,.content-form button{transition:background 250ms ease-in-out}header button,nav button,header ul a,nav ul ul a,.media a div:after,.media figcaption,footer a{transition:color 250ms ease-in-out}main>div>div a,.nav-ul svg{transition:all 250ms ease-in-out}.media a div,.content-form input,.content-form textarea{transition:border 250ms ease-in-out}.cf{*zoom:1}.cf:before,.cf:after{content:' ';display:table}.cf:after{clear:both}.TextformatterVideoEmbed{clear:both;margin-bottom:30px;padding-top:0!important}.admin-bar{list-style:none;padding:15px 15px 7.5px}.admin-bar li{display:inline-block;font-size:1.65em;padding:0 15px 7.5px 20px;position:relative}.admin-bar li a{color:#fff}.admin-bar a i{left:0;position:absolute;top:2px}.error-bar,.success-bar{background:#ffeac8;padding:15px}.error-bar p,.success-bar p{box-sizing:border-box;color:#f70;font-size:1.65em;margin:0 auto;max-width:1170px;padding-left:25px;position:relative}.error-bar p:before,.success-bar p:before{content:'\f057';display:block;font-family:FontAwesome;left:0;position:absolute;top:2px}.error-bar a,.success-bar a{color:#f70;text-decoration:underline}.error-bar a:hover,.success-bar a:hover{text-decoration:none}.success-bar{background:#dff2bf}.success-bar p,.success-bar a{color:#4f8a10}.success-bar p:before{content:'\f058'}header{background:#fff}header>div{display:inline-block}.logo{box-sizing:border-box;padding:30px 15px}header img{height:auto;max-width:100%}.burger{box-sizing:border-box;display:none;padding:30px 15px 30px 0;vertical-align:middle;width:60px}header button,nav button{background:0;border:0;color:#636466;cursor:pointer;font-size:1.2em;outline:0;text-align:center}header button:hover,nav button:hover{color:#231f20}header button i,nav button i{font-size:34px!important}header ul{box-sizing:border-box;display:inline-block;font-size:1.85em;line-height:1.4;list-style:none;padding:0 15px 30px;text-align:right;vertical-align:bottom;width:calc(100% - 240px)}header ul a{color:#636466;font-weight:500;word-break:break-all}header ul a:hover{color:#231f20}nav{background:#e6e7e8;position:sticky;top:0;z-index:1}nav>div{margin:0 auto;max-width:1200px}nav span{display:none;padding:0 15px}nav button{float:right}nav ul{list-style:none;text-align:center}nav a{display:block}.nav-main{font-size:1.85em}.nav-main>li{display:inline-block;margin:0 15px}.nav-main>li>a{color:#231f20;transition:font-weight 250ms ease-in-out}.nav-main>li>a{padding:15px 0;position:relative}.nav-current,.nav-main>li:hover>a{font-weight:500}.nav-main>li>a:before{background:transparent;bottom:0;content:' ';display:block;height:5px;left:50%;position:absolute;right:50%;transition:background 250ms ease-in-out,right 250ms ease-in-out,left 250ms ease-in-out}li.nav-current a:before,.nav-main>li:hover>a:before{background:#636466;left:0;right:0}li.nav-1040:hover>a:before,li.nav-1040.nav-current>a:before,.nav-ul-1040>a{background:#1b5688}.nav-ul-1040>a:hover{background:#023d6f}li.nav-1041:hover>a:before,li.nav-1041.nav-current>a:before,.nav-ul-1041>a{background:#d62253}.nav-ul-1041>a:hover{background:#bd093a}li.nav-1042:hover a:before,li.nav-1042.nav-current>a:before,.nav-ul-1042>a{background:#38bcae}.nav-ul-1042>a:hover{background:#1fa395}li.nav-1043:hover>a:before,li.nav-1043.nav-current>a:before,.nav-ul-1043>a{background:#ecb92a}.nav-ul-1043>a:hover{background:#d3a011}li.nav-1044:hover>a:before,li.nav-1044.nav-current>a:before,.nav-ul-1044>a{background:#a32566}.nav-ul-1044>a:hover{background:#8a0c4d}li.nav-1045:hover>a:before,li.nav-1045.nav-current>a:before,.nav-ul-1045>a{background:#227b85}.nav-ul-1045>a:hover{background:#09626c}li.nav-1046:hover>a:before,li.nav-1046.nav-current>a:before,.nav-ul-1046>a{background:#eb7d44}.nav-ul-1046>a:hover{background:#d2642b}li.nav-1047:hover>a:before,li.nav-1047.nav-current>a:before,.nav-ul-1047>a{background:#7f408b}.nav-ul-1047>a:hover{background:#662772}.nav-main>li>a:after{color:transparent;content:attr(data-title);display:block;font-weight:500;height:1px;margin-bottom:-1px;overflow:hidden;visibility:hidden}nav ul ul{background:#227a83;display:none;font-weight:500;position:absolute;text-align:left;z-index:1}nav li:hover ul{display:block}nav ul ul a{color:#fff;padding:7.5px 15px}nav ul ul li:first-of-type a{padding-top:15px}nav ul ul li:last-of-type a{padding-bottom:15px}nav ul ul a:hover,nav ul ul li.nav-current a{color:#a5cace}main{background:#fff;display:block;padding:60px 0 30px;position:relative}main>div{margin:0 auto;max-width:1170px;padding:0 15px}main>div>div{padding-right:320px}.title{padding-bottom:30px}.title svg,.title h1{display:inline-block;vertical-align:middle}.title svg{width:38px}.section-1040 .title path,.nav-ul-1040 path{fill:#1b5688}.section-1041 .title path,.nav-ul-1041 path{fill:#d62253}.section-1042 .title path,.nav-ul-1042 path{fill:#38bcae}.section-1043 .title path,.nav-ul-1043 path{fill:#ecb92a}.section-1044 .title path,.nav-ul-1044 path{fill:#a32566}.section-1045 .title path,.nav-ul-1045 path{fill:#227b85}.section-1046 .title path,.nav-ul-1046 path{fill:#eb7d44}.section-1047 .title path,.nav-ul-1047 path{fill:#7f408b}h1{font-weight:300}.title h1{box-sizing:border-box;font-size:3.05em;padding-left:20px;width:calc(100% - 38px)}.title h1.no-svg{padding-left:0;width:100%}.section-1040 h1,.section-1040 h2,.section-1040 a{color:#1b5688}.section-1040 a:hover{color:#023d6f}.section-1041 h1,.section-1041 h2,.section-1041 a{color:#d62253}.section-1041 a:hover{color:#bd093a}.section-1042 h1,.section-1042 h2,.section-1042 a{color:#38bcae}.section-1042 a:hover{color:#1fa395}.section-1043 h1,.section-1043 h2,.section-1043 a{color:#ecb92a}.section-1043 a:hover{color:#d3a011}.section-1044 h1,.section-1044 h2,.section-1044 a{color:#a32566}.section-1044 a:hover{color:#8a0c4d}.section-1045 h1,.section-1045 h2,.section-1045 a{color:#227b85}.section-1045 a:hover{color:#09626c}.section-1046 h1,.section-1046 h2,.section-1046 a{color:#eb7d44}.section-1046 a:hover{color:#d2642b}.section-1047 h1,.section-1047 h2,.section-1047 a{color:#7f408b}.section-1047 a:hover{color:#662772}main>div>div h2,main>div>div p,main>div>div ul,main>div>div ol{font-size:1.85em;line-height:1.5;padding-bottom:30px}main>div>div h2{padding-bottom:15px}main>div>div ul,main>div>div ol{padding-left:1em}main>div>div ul,main>div>div ol,main>div>div li{padding-bottom:15px}main>div>div a{border-bottom-style:solid;border-bottom-width:1px;font-weight:500}main>div>div a:hover{border-bottom-color:transparent}h2{font-weight:500}.nav-ul{list-style:none}.nav-ul a:hover svg{transform:scale(2)}.nav-ul path{transition:fill 250ms ease-in-out}.nav-ul a:hover path{fill:#fff}.nav-ul li{padding-bottom:6px}.nav-ul a{color:#fff;display:block}.nav-ul div>span{background:#fff;border-radius:50%;display:table;margin:0 auto;text-align:center}.nav-ul div>span{height:76px;width:76px}.nav-ul a:hover div>span{background:none}.nav-ul div>span>span{display:table-cell;vertical-align:middle}.nav-ul-home{align-items:stretch;display:flex;flex-wrap:wrap;padding-bottom:24px;text-align:center}.nav-ul-home li{align-items:stretch;box-sizing:border-box;display:flex;width:50%}.nav-ul-home li:nth-child(odd){padding-right:3px}.nav-ul-home li:nth-child(even){padding-left:3px}.nav-ul-home a{box-sizing:border-box;overflow:hidden;padding:30px;position:relative;width:100%}.nav-ul-home a>span{height:100%;left:0;margin-top:15px;position:absolute;top:0;width:100%}.nav-ul-home a>span:after{color:rgba(255,255,255,0.1);content:attr(data-title);font:400 145px 'Kristi',cursive;margin:0 -100%}.nav-ul-home svg{width:38px}.nav-ul-home h2{font-size:4.55em;font-weight:200;padding-top:30px}.nav-ul-page{padding:60px 0 54px;position:absolute;right:0;top:0;width:calc(50% - 324px)}.nav-ul-page a{padding:15px}.nav-ul-page div>span{height:50px;width:50px}.nav-ul-page svg{width:25px}.nav-ul-page div{display:inline-block;vertical-align:middle}.nav-ul-page h2{box-sizing:border-box;display:inline-block;font-size:2.6em;font-weight:200;padding:0 0 0 15px;vertical-align:middle;width:calc(100% - 50px)}.about-image{border-radius:50%;display:block;float:left;height:auto;margin:0 24px 24px 0;width:30%}.services-h2,.services:not(:last-of-type),.summary:not(:last-of-type){border-bottom:solid 1px #231f20;margin-bottom:30px}.services-h2{padding-bottom:26px;text-transform:uppercase}.services button,.services p.button,.content-form button{border:0;color:#fff;cursor:pointer;font:500 1.75em 'Raleway',sans-serif;outline:0;padding:8px 20px;text-transform:uppercase;-webkit-appearance:none}.services button,.services p.button a{background:#ecb92a;margin-bottom:30px}.services button:hover,.services p.button a:hover{background:#d3a011}.services p.button{display:inline-block;padding:0}.services p.button a{border-bottom:0;color:#fff;display:block;padding:8px 20px}.faq h2{background:#a32566;color:#fff;font-weight:500;margin-bottom:15px;padding:10px 15px}.faq h2 i{font-weight:normal}.faq>div{padding-top:15px}.page-children{list-style:none;padding-left:0}.page-children a{border-bottom:0}.page-children a:after,.back a:before,.summary p:last-of-type a:after,.MarkupPagerNavPrevious a:before,.MarkupPagerNavNext a:after{content:'\f105';font-family:'FontAwesome';font-weight:normal;padding-left:7.5px}.media{margin-left:-10px}.media figure{box-sizing:border-box;display:inline-block;margin-bottom:30px;padding-left:10px;vertical-align:top;width:25%}.media a div{border:solid 2px #e6e7e8;padding:20px;position:relative}.media a div:after{bottom:7.5px;color:#231f20;content:'\f065';font-family:'FontAwesome';font-size:15px;position:absolute;right:7.5px}.media a:hover div:after{color:#227b85}.media a:hover div{border-color:#227b85}.media img{display:block;height:auto;width:100%}.media figcaption{font-size:1.65em;font-weight:500;padding-top:10px}.back a{border-bottom:0}.back a:before,.MarkupPagerNavPrevious a:before{content:'\f104';padding:0 7.5px 0 0}main>div>div article h1{font-size:1.85em;line-height:1.5;padding-bottom:0;text-transform:none}.summary a{border-bottom:0}article p:first-of-type{color:#636466;font-size:1.65em;padding-left:25px;position:relative}article p:first-of-type:before{content:'\f073';font-family:'FontAwesome';font-weight:normal;left:0;position:absolute}ul.MarkupPagerNav{border-top:solid 1px #231f20;font-size:1.65em;list-style:none;padding:30px 0}.MarkupPagerNav li{display:inline-block;padding:0 5px 5px 0;text-align:center}.MarkupPagerNav li:last-of-type{padding-right:0}.MarkupPagerNav a{background:#eb7d44;border-bottom:0;box-sizing:border-box;color:#fff!important;display:block;line-height:30px;min-height:30px;padding:0 7.5px;text-decoration:none}.MarkupPagerNavOn a,.MarkupPagerNav a:hover{background:#636466}.MarkupPagerNav li:not(.MarkupPagerNavPrevious):not(.MarkupPagerNavNext) a{border-radius:15px;min-width:30px}.content-form{padding-bottom:30px}.content-form div{padding-bottom:20px}.content-form label{cursor:pointer;font-size:1.85em}.content-form label:not(.error){display:inline-block;min-width:110px;vertical-align:middle}.content-form label.label-top{margin-top:5px;vertical-align:top}label.error{background:#ffeac8;box-sizing:border-box;color:#f70;display:block;line-height:32px;margin-left:110px;padding:0 5px}.content-form input,.content-form textarea{background:#f4f4f4;border:solid 1px transparent;box-sizing:border-box;color:#231f20;display:inline-block;font:200 1.85em 'Raleway',sans-serif;max-width:calc(100% - 110px);outline:0;vertical-align:middle;-webkit-appearance:none;width:100%}.content-form input{height:32px;line-height:32px;padding:0 5px}.content-form textarea{padding:5px}.content-form input:hover,.content-form input:focus,.content-form textarea:hover,.content-form textarea:focus{border-color:#7f408b}.content-form-blank{display:none}.content-form button{background:#7f408b;margin-left:110px}.content-form button:hover{background:#662772}footer{color:#fff;margin:0 auto;max-width:1200px;text-align:center}footer p{font-size:1.85em;padding:30px 15px}footer ul{font-size:1.85em;list-style:none;padding:0 7.5px}footer li{padding:0 7.5px}footer li:first-of-type{padding-bottom:15px;word-break:break-all}footer a{color:#fff;font-weight:500}footer a:hover{color:#e6e7e8}.footer-social{display:inline-block;font-size:24px;padding-bottom:7.5px}footer span{left:-9999px;position:absolute;top:auto}footer p:last-of-type{font-size:1.65em;padding-top:22.5px;text-transform:lowercase}@media screen and (max-width:1200px){nav{position:relative}nav ul ul{display:none!important}main,.nav-ul-page{min-height:0!important}main>div>div{padding-right:60px}main>div{box-sizing:border-box;display:inline-block;vertical-align:top;width:66.66%}.media figure{width:33.33%}.nav-ul-page{display:inline-block;padding:0 0 24px;position:relative;right:0;top:0;width:33.33%}}@media screen and (max-width:960px){main>div,.nav-ul-page{display:block;width:100%}main>div>div{padding-right:0}.media figure{width:25%}.nav-ul-page{box-sizing:border-box;padding:30px 15px 24px}}@media screen and (max-width:768px){.media figure{width:33.33%}}@media screen and (max-width:640px){header{text-align:center}header ul{display:block;padding:0 0 30px;text-align:center;width:100%}header li{display:inline-block;padding:0 15px}.nav-ul-home h2{font-size:2.75em}}@media screen and (max-width:580px){.media figure{width:50%}}@media screen and (max-width:480px){.nav-ul-home li{padding-left:0!important;padding-right:0!important;width:100%}.about-image{float:none;margin-right:0;width:50%}.content-form label:not(.error){margin-bottom:5px;min-width:inherit}.content-form input,.content-form textarea{display:block;max-width:100%}label.error{margin-left:0}.content-form button{margin-left:0}}